Transaction 58fc67c8ee94c177baa7a440a1ae64642d2f820f24a688926e1682c74ef850b6

block
70562cfe83d49c81eb26b718ed03ab6055e20fb35de55eddbbc34062d8f44b0a

1 Input

2 Outputs